The Akira class starship is a type of Starfleet starship serving in the Star Trek fictional universe. With its impressive array of defensive and offensive capabilities, the Akira class of starships is often well-represented at the front line of Federation battle fleets. Akira-class starships served during the Dominion War; several Akira-class starships were destroyed by Cardassian orbital defense platforms in the Chin'toka system in 2374. The Akira class also served during the Battle of Sector 001 in 2373.
Ships of the Akira-class are large vessels composed of a circular, saucer-shaped primary hull with a low-slung navigational deflector and two beams rising from the top heading aft; the beams attach to an arch, which supports two warp nacelles at its ends and a weapons pod that fires photon torpedoes at its zenith. Like the Steamrunner class, the main bridge, primary dorsal phaser strip and lifeboats are embedded into the saucer to provide for better protection from enemy fire by blocking against attacks. The ventral saucer is occupied with the navigational deflector, a photon torpedo tube and additional lifeboats. The design of the Akira-class superficially resembles a catamaran and the old NX-class, particularly from the dorsal profile. This similarity led some fans to dub the more recently designed Enterprise (NX-01) the "Akiraprise".
In the real world, the Akira class was designed by Alex Jaeger of Industrial Light and Magic and first appeared on Star Trek: First Contact. Jaeger said of the design in an interview with the Star Trek Magazine, "This was my gunship/battlecruiser/aircraft carrier. It has 15 torpedo launchers and two shuttlebays - one in front, with three doors, and one in the back. I really got into it with this one, with the whole idea that the front bay would be the launching bay, and then to return they'd come into the back, because they'd be protected by the rest of the ship." 15 torpedo tubes is a notably large number compared to other featured starship designs - in particular the larger Galaxy-class starship had only three torpedo launchers, capable of firing spreads of torpedoes in a single burst. Its status as a warship is also questionable: in the Deep Space 9 episode "The Search" (set in 2371), Major Kira indicates that Starfleet doesn't have warships. While the registries of ships are not necessarily strictly chronological, the registries of Akira-class ships would seem to indicate a commissioning date of the early 2360s at the very latest.
The Star Trek: The Next Generation: Sketchbook: The Movies states that the class is named for the anime movie Akira.
Known Akira class cruisers
- USS Akira (NCC-62497, ex-NX-62497)
- The starship Akira is the pathfinder of its class. In the real world, the ship was named for Katsuhiro Otomo's classic cyberpunk anime and manga Akira. This vessel has never been seen or mentioned onscreen, however fans assume its existence given the implied Starfleet tradition of the first vessel of a class sharing its name with the class.
- USS Rabin (NCC-63574)
- Named for Yitzhak Rabin, the starship Rabin fought against the Borg at the Battle of Sector 001 circa stardate 50893.5 in 2373 (see Star Trek: First Contact).
- USS Spector (NCC-65549)
- The starship Spector was sent to recapture the USS Prometheus (NX-74913) from the Romulans in 2374 (see Star Trek: Voyager episode "Message in a Bottle").
- USS Thunderchild (NCC-63549)
- Named for the fictional HMS Thunder Child in the H. G. Wells novel The War of the Worlds. The starship Thunderchild fought at the Battle of Sector 001 (see Star Trek: First Contact).
